Dublin to Ballyhaunis by train

The journey from Dublin to Ballyhaunis by train is 173.36 km and takes 3 hrs 11 mins. There are 20 connections per day, with the first departure at 6:19 a.m. and the last at 7:35 p.m.. Dublin to Ballyhaunis CO2 Emissions by Train

Ecology
Train
12.14kg
Bus
13kg
Flight
34.67kg
Car
27.74kg
What are the CO2 emissions from Dublin to Ballyhaunis by train? The CO2 emissions from taking the train between Dublin and Ballyhaunis are 12.14kg.
How much CO2 do I save by taking the train between Dublin and Ballyhaunis? By taking the train between Dublin and Ballyhaunis you will save 22.53kg CO2 emissions compared to a flight, 0.86kg compared to a bus and 15.6kg compared to a car.
